Choanal atresia-athelia-hypothyroidism-delayed puberty-short stature syndrome is an autosomal dominant disorder characterized by choanal atresia, athelia or hypoplastic nipples, branchial sinus abnormalities, neck pits, lacrimal duct anomalies, hearing loss, external ear malformations, and thyroid abnormalities.
Features include common findings: Thin upper lip vermilion, Hypoplastic nipples, and Bilateral choanal atresia; and sometimes findings: Epicanthus, Short stature, Gastroesophageal reflux, and Sparse eyebrow and others.

KMT2D encodes lysine methyltransferase 2D (5,537 aa). Histone methyltransferase that catalyzes methyl group transfer from S-adenosyl-L-methionine to the epsilon-amino group of 'Lys-4' of histone H3 (H3K4). Highest expression in Uterus (30.0 TPM) and Thyroid (29.9 TPM).
Choanal atresia-athelia-hypothyroidism-delayed puberty-short stature syndrome is associated with mutations in the KMT2D gene on chromosome 12.
